在使用GitHub的过程中,很多用户可能会遇到无法登入的情况。这不仅影响到个人项目的管理,也可能影响到团队的协作效率。本文将探讨在访问GitHub时出现无法登入的可能原因,并提供有效的解决方案。同时,针对常见问题,设置FAQ部分,以便更好地帮助用户解决困扰。
一、为什么GitHub无法登入?
GitHub无法登入的原因可能有多种,主要包括:
- 账户问题:如密码错误、账户被禁用等。
- 网络问题:例如网络不稳定或被防火墙阻挡。
- 浏览器设置:有时候浏览器的设置或扩展可能会影响登入。
- 验证码问题:在某些情况下,验证码未能正常显示或验证失败。
二、常见原因分析
1. 账户问题
- 密码错误:确保输入的密码是正确的,并注意大小写。
- 账户被禁用:如果GitHub检测到异常活动,可能会暂时禁用账户,需联系支持。
- 双重验证问题:如开启了双重身份验证,需确保相关信息的正确性。
2. 网络问题
- DNS设置:某些DNS服务可能无法正常解析GitHub域名。
- 网络防火墙:公司或学校网络可能会阻止访问GitHub。
- 代理设置:如使用代理,可能会影响登入。
3. 浏览器设置
- Cookies问题:确保浏览器启用Cookies,并未删除GitHub相关的Cookies。
- 扩展干扰:某些浏览器扩展可能会导致登入问题,尝试禁用这些扩展。
4. 验证码问题
- 验证码未显示:在某些情况下,验证码可能未能正常加载,尝试刷新页面。
- 验证码输入错误:确认验证码的输入是否正确。
三、解决方案
1. 重置密码
若密码错误,建议通过GitHub的“忘记密码”链接重置密码。步骤如下:
- 点击“Forgot password?”。
- 输入注册邮箱并提交。
- 检查邮箱中的重置链接。
- 设置新密码。
2. 检查网络连接
- 确保网络连接正常,尝试访问其他网站。
- 检查DNS设置,可以使用公共DNS(如Google的8.8.8.8)。
- 若在公司或学校环境下,咨询IT部门是否有相关限制。
3. 清理浏览器缓存
尝试清除浏览器的缓存和Cookies,步骤如下:
- 在浏览器中打开设置。
- 找到“隐私与安全”选项。
- 清除浏览数据,选择缓存和Cookies。
4. 尝试不同的浏览器
如使用Chrome浏览器时遇到问题,可以尝试其他浏览器(如Firefox、Edge等)。
四、FAQ(常见问题解答)
1. 我该如何找回被禁用的GitHub账户?
若账户被禁用,您可以通过以下步骤找回:
- 访问GitHub支持页面,提交恢复请求。
- 提供您账户的相关信息,等待GitHub支持团队的回复。
2. GitHub的双重身份验证如何设置?
在账户设置中,选择“安全性”选项,按照提示开启双重身份验证,通常需要下载认证应用程序。
3. 为什么有时无法收到重置密码的邮件?
可能原因包括:
- 输入的邮箱不正确。
- 邮件被误标为垃圾邮件,请检查垃圾邮件文件夹。
4. 如何解决验证码无法显示的问题?
如果验证码无法显示,可以尝试:
- 刷新页面,重新加载验证码。
- 更换网络环境,查看是否是网络问题。
五、结论
GitHub作为一个强大的代码管理和协作平台,在使用过程中可能会遇到一些无法登入的问题。本文详细分析了常见原因及其解决方案,帮助用户迅速恢复访问。同时,通过FAQ部分解答了用户最关心的问题。希望能对您解决GitHub无法登入的问题提供实质性的帮助。如果问题仍然存在,请联系GitHub支持团队以获取进一步帮助。
正文完